Donald Trump abruptly ended his speech due to a medical emergency

According to the White House, the girl, identified as Dr. Oz’s 11-year-old granddaughter, briefly lost consciousness during the event. Press Secretary Karoline Leavitt quickly brought the briefing to a close and asked reporters to leave the room while the family attended to her.

A spokesperson later confirmed she was “doing fine” and had recovered. “A minor family member fainted during Dr. Oz’s swearing-in ceremony in the Oval Office,” the statement read. “We are glad to report she is doing well.”

The sudden interruption added an unexpected twist to what was meant to be a celebratory occasion for Dr. Oz and his family.
